.AppErrorFallback_container__Gh2OY{min-height:100vh;display:flex;align-items:center;justify-content:center;padding:32px 20px;background:radial-gradient(circle at top,rgba(251,191,36,.16),transparent 40%),linear-gradient(180deg,#fffaf0,#ffffff 52%,#fff7ed)}.AppErrorFallback_card__nFnAM{width:min(100%,560px);padding:32px 28px;border-radius:24px;background:hsla(0,0%,100%,.92);border:1px solid rgba(251,146,60,.18);box-shadow:0 22px 60px rgba(15,23,42,.08);text-align:center}.AppErrorFallback_badge__CX5Ge{display:inline-flex;align-items:center;justify-content:center;min-width:72px;padding:8px 14px;border-radius:999px;background:#fff7ed;color:#c2410c;font-size:13px;font-weight:600;line-height:20px}.AppErrorFallback_title__UWtKf{margin-top:18px;color:#0f172a;font-size:28px;font-weight:700;line-height:1.3}.AppErrorFallback_description__mGdGt{margin-top:12px;color:#475569;font-size:15px;line-height:1.8}.AppErrorFallback_errorMessage__4FtKu{margin-top:16px;padding:14px 16px;border-radius:16px;background:#fff7ed;border:1px solid rgba(251,146,60,.2);color:#9a3412;font-size:13px;line-height:1.7;text-align:left;white-space:pre-wrap;word-break:break-word}.AppErrorFallback_actions__tRVnH{display:flex;justify-content:center;gap:12px;margin-top:28px}.AppErrorFallback_primaryButton__juYja,.AppErrorFallback_secondaryButton__PXy7w{border:none;border-radius:999px;padding:12px 20px;font-size:14px;font-weight:600;line-height:20px;cursor:pointer;transition:transform .2s ease,box-shadow .2s ease,opacity .2s ease}.AppErrorFallback_primaryButton__juYja{background:linear-gradient(135deg,#f97316,#fb923c);color:#fff;box-shadow:0 14px 30px rgba(249,115,22,.26)}.AppErrorFallback_secondaryButton__PXy7w{background:#fff;color:#334155;border:1px solid rgba(148,163,184,.32)}.AppErrorFallback_primaryButton__juYja:hover,.AppErrorFallback_secondaryButton__PXy7w:hover{transform:translateY(-1px)}.AppErrorFallback_hint__Pl5MF{margin-top:18px;color:#94a3b8;font-size:12px;line-height:1.6}@media(max-width:640px){.AppErrorFallback_container__Gh2OY{padding:20px 16px;min-height:100dvh}.AppErrorFallback_card__nFnAM{padding:28px 20px;border-radius:20px}.AppErrorFallback_title__UWtKf{font-size:24px}.AppErrorFallback_actions__tRVnH{flex-direction:column}}